Among the beginner courses available, the Traffic Controller Skill Set for High Volume Roads RIISS00059 is particularly notable. This course provides foundational skills for those looking to work in traffic management, a crucial component of urban planning. Another beneficial course is the Course in Asbestos Awareness 11084NAT, which ensures that future urban planners can navigate the complexities of environmental safety in their projects. Both of these courses are perfect for beginners seeking to build a solid foundation in urban design and planning.
Career opportunities in urban design and planning in Darwin can be extensive. Graduates from these courses can find roles in various areas such as traffic management, environmental consulting, or local government planning departments. The city’s ongoing development and focus on sustainable urban growth means there is a consistent demand for professionals equipped with the right training and knowledge.
